Description :
PAM (Pluggable Authentication Modules) is a system security tool that
allows system administrators to set authentication policy without
having to recompile programs that handle authentication.

--------------------------------------------------------------------------------ChangeLog:

* Mon Mar 30 2009 Tomas Mraz  1.0.4-4
- replace libtool to drop unneeded /lib64 rpath
* Thu Mar 26 2009 Tomas Mraz  1.0.4-3
- replace all std descriptors when calling helpers (#491471)
* Tue Mar 17 2009 Tomas Mraz  1.0.4-2
- update to new upstream minor release (bugfixes and
  minor security fixes)
- drop tests for not pulling in libpthread (as NPTL should
  be safe)
* Tue Sep 23 2008 Tomas Mraz  1.0.2-2
- new password quality checks in pam_cracklib
- report failed logins from btmp in pam_lastlog
- allow larger groups in modutil functions
- fix leaked file descriptor in pam_tally
* Wed May 21 2008 Tomas Mraz  1.0.1-4
- pam_namespace: allow safe creation of directories owned by user (#437116)
- pam_unix: fix multiple error prompts on password change (#443872)
* Tue May 20 2008 Tomas Mraz  1.0.1-3
- pam_selinux: add env_params option which will be used by OpenSSH
- fix build with new autoconf
--------------------------------------------------------------------------------References:

  [ 1 ] Bug #489932 - CVE-2009-0887 pam: integer signedness error in _pam_StrTok()
        https://bugzilla.redhat.com/show_bug.cgi?id=489932
  [ 2 ] Bug #487216 - CVE-2009:0579 pam: MINDAYS not respected by pam for password changing
        https://bugzilla.redhat.com/show_bug.cgi?id=487216
